For around the pool or at coco cay.  I assume its ok to bring our yeti tumblers too keep cold.  with the ultimate drink package, will the make my drink in my cup, or will I have to transfer on my won?

You can use your own tumblers, and I think for contamination reasons Bartenders wouldn't be able to make it in your cup; but feel free to transfer it yourself

Yes you can bring but ...  I believe it has to be empty when you go through security both when you first enter the port and each time you board the ship.  As mentioned I think you'll have to transfer all drinks from the bar supplied glass to your cup.  With the ultimate drink package you'll be supplied with a RCL cup that while not as good as a Yeti it is insulated and the bar staff will refill directly for you.  Finally your glass will not work in the freestyle soda machines if they are available on your ship and you just want a non alcoholic drink to carry around.

My wife loves her Yeti cup also but that is one thing she leaves home when we cruise.
